D3 select path

WebMar 21, 2024 · D3.js handles dynamic data by adopting the general update pattern. This is commonly described as a data-join, followed by operations on the enter, update and exit … WebDec 4, 2015 · one issue i can see is d3.select ("body") .append ("svg") that means you are appending the svg everytime on update. do d3.select ("svg").remove () to ensure its removed on update. – Cyril Cherian Dec …

d3-gridding/index-gridding.html at master · romsson/d3-gridding

WebMar 13,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. WebMar 11, 2014 · I want to select a path with a particular ID. How would I do that, please? handleGlobe(); $('#panel div').click(function(){ if (this.className == 'represented') … northern ireland v england 2022 https://procisodigital.com

D3.js - W3School

WebDec 5, 2012 · Mike Bostock's D3 Wiki Per the latter: # selection.data ( [values [, key]]) Joins the specified array of data with the current selection. The specified values is an array of data values, such as an array of numbers or objects, or a function that returns an array of values. ... # selection.datum ( [value]) Webd3-selection Selections allow powerful data-driven transformation of the document object model (DOM): set attributes, styles, properties, HTML or text content, and more. Using the data join ’s enter and exit selections, … how to romance your woman

How to add Label to each state in d3.js (albersUsa)?

Category:d3.js - Selecting path within G element and change style

Tags:D3 select path

D3 select path

D3 Selections D3 in Depth

WebFeb 6, 2015 · .on ("mouseover", function (d) { d3.select (this).select ("path").transition () .duration (100) .attr ("d", arcOver); }) .on ("mouseout",function (d) { div.html (" ").style ("display","none"); d3.select (this).select ("path").transition () .duration (100) .attr ("d", arc); }); And this is hovering over the slices. javascript jquery html WebMar 4, 2011 · yes, this working fine. further to extending your help i need 2 buttons two switch off and switch on the path with circles. so user can view whatever status they …

D3 select path

Did you know?

WebJun 22, 2024 · D3 somehow is related to Data-Driven Documents. The Path is used to make the SVG , Path create a object that has all properties of canvas PATH. This library is … WebThe correct way to use D3 within Node is to use NPM to install d3 and then to require it. You can either npm install d3 or use a package.json file, followed by npm install: { "name": "my-awesome-package", "version": "0.0.1", "dependencies": { "d3": "3" } } Once you have d3 in your node_modules directory, load it via require:

WebNov 28, 2024 · path { stroke: white; stroke-width: 0.25px; fill: grey; } var json = "jsonfile" jobj = JSON.parse (json) var width = 960, height = 1160; var svg = d3.select … WebAsk for help. D3.js is a JavaScript library for manipulating documents based on data. D3 helps you bring data to life using HTML, SVG, and CSS. D3’s emphasis on web …

Webvar path = d3.geoPath() // path generator that will convert GeoJSON to SVG paths .projection(projection); // tell path generator to use albersUsa projection //Create SVG element and append map to the SVG var svg = d3.select("body") .append("svg") .attr("width", width) .attr("height", height); // Load in my states data! WebApr 6, 2024 · The pandemic provoked a lot of experimentation in Philippine urban transport policy. Some were sensible, like rationalizing bus stops along EDSA. Some were, uh, destined to be hallmarks of the time. One of the more forward-thinking was the elevation of bicycles as a bona fide mode of transport. What’s not to love: they take little road space, …

WebSelections are very important for coding in d3 as you cannot do much without them. Before you can change or modify any elements in d3 you must first select them. This can be done using either d3.select (this) or d3.selectAll (this) where “this” is the specific element (s) you are trying to select. .select () will just select the first ...

WebMar 2, 2024 · Rather than using css to set the color of all features and then applying an opacity value from your linear scale to each feature, you can output a color directly with … how to romance your boyfriendWebJan 21, 2024 · var targetElements = d3.selectAll ("svg > g > g").select ("g").select ("g").select ("path"); targetElements.style ('fill', 'white'); // Black magic - comment this out and the event handler attachment is delayed alot targetElements.on ("mouseover", function () { d3.select (this) .style ("fill", "orange"); }).on ("mouseout", function () { d3.select … how to romance with panamWebAug 13, 2024 · The d3.selection.on () function in D3.js is used to add a particular event listener to an element. An event may be a string of event type click, mouseover, etc. Syntax: selection.on (typenames [, listener [, options]]) Parameters: This function accepts two parameters as mentioned above and described below: how to romance siora greedfallWebTo use D3.js in your web page, add a link to the library: . This script selects the body element and … northern ireland v finland tvWebNov 24, 2024 · D3.js is a JavaScript library for creating visualizations like charts, maps, and more on the web. D3.js (also known as D3, short for Data-Driven Documents) is a … how to roman numeralsWebThe first is the selector, e.g. d3.selectAll ('div'), which will match all divs. The second is the data join, data ( [1,2,3]), which is looking for elements with data properties which match the data you pass in. The emphasis is because I think understanding this is fundamental to getting full benefit from d3. northern ireland v healthy buildingsWebMay 13, 2024 · The .selectAll()-method allows us to select all elements of a specific type. We can also use .select() to select individual nodes. The React library also manipulates … how to romance your spouse